GARDENS BETWEEN THE HOUSES

This view is to the south east in the direction of Seven Dials. One final comment. The name HOVE VILLA, may cause some confusion, but when the house was built and in fact until 1928 it was within the Hove boundaries. In that year Brighton exchanged a parcel of land with Hove the result being that from then on the house stood in Brighton.
